Explanation: This word appears to be a misspelling or garbled version of 'ΣΠΟΝΔΙΑ' (spondia). 'ΣΠΟΝΔΙΑ' refers to vessels used for pouring libations, which were ritual offerings of liquid, such as wine or oil, to a deity. These bowls or dishes were specifically designed for this purpose. In a sentence, it would be used to refer to these specific types of vessels, for example, 'they brought the libation bowls to the altar.'
